Greetings from Effingham, Illinois. After dawdling yesterday through Utah and Colorado, Wednesday today we've been swallowing up the miles...through the state of Kansas in the morning, Missouri in the afternoon, Illinois now in the early evening, and should hit Indianapolis, Indiana by 11pm or so. Four states in one day, and very little difference between them. Corn fields as far as the eyes can see, bulbous water towers squatting over the land like alien ships, and those tacky mega churches designed more like halls of commerce than houses of worship.

Kansas is flatter than a pancake, Missouri and Illinois a little more woodsy and hilly. After the scenic thrills of Colorado, it was quite a change of pace to wake up this morning to Kansas.
